Description
The lead consultant is to engage, manage and coordinate a team of architectural, engineering and other consultant designers to develop a scheme of repair, refurbishment and renovation works for Linkage's Weelsby Hall site in Grimsby, North East Lincolnshire.
Linkage has been successful in its application to the National Lottery Heritage Fund for a round 1 grant to rescue three of the neglected historic buildings on site and renovate them for future viable use. The project name is 'An inclusive and sustainable future for Weelsby Hall'. A grant has also been secured from the Pilgrim Trust.
Linkage is seeking to appoint a design team incorporating the following disciplines:
• Lead Architect
• Structural & Civil Engineer
• Mechanical & Electrical Services Engineer
• CDM Principal Designer
The proposed scheme includes, in summary:
• Refurbishment and reconfiguration of the Hall for use as a Centre of Excellence for Care Training, including a sensory integration suite, and accessible offices to the first floor
• Renovation of the Courtyard Outbuildings to create residential care accommodation for people with more complex needs (higher levels of acuity)
• Repair and refurbishment of the small Oasis building for use as a base for Linkage's Maintenance team
The initial contract will be let for the duration of the project's Development Phase (RIBA stages 0-3), expected to last 12 months, with the option to extend for a further period to cover the Delivery Phase (RIBA Stages 4-7). The current programme identifies the following indicative timescales for the Design Team's input:
Development Phase: October 2023 - May 2024
Delivery Phase: January 2025 - December 2026
The option to extend for the second period (Delivery Phase) is subject to external funding being approved, in addition to satisfactory performance of the contract during the Development Phase. The two periods of engagement are not continuous.
